National team profile: four series of penalty shootouts

In its history, the national team of Ukraine has so far participated in four series of penalty shootouts.

The first took place on August 15, 2005 in the semifinals of the Valery Lobanovsky Tournament, when our team lost to Israel in the post-match lottery. Oleksandr Shovkovskyi defended the blue-and-yellow goal. Anatoliy Tymoschuk, Ruslan Rotan and Oleg Gusev realized their shots, and Andriy Gusin missed.

In the second series, the national team of Ukraine won one of the most famous victories in its history. On June 26, 2006, in the 1/8 finals of the World Cup in Germany, our team defeated Switzerland. Alexander Shovkovsky became the hero, who did not allow his opponents to hit their goal once. Instead, the shots of Artem Milevsky, Serhiy Rebrov and Oleg Gusev reached the goal and brought Oleg Blokhin's wards to the quarterfinals of the tournament.

Cypriot victories

Two more series took place during a friendly tournament in Cyprus in 2011. And in each of them our team was the winner.

Initially, in the semifinals of the Cyprus Football Association Cup, the national team of Ukraine defeated Romania. And again the hero of the penalty shootout was Alexander Shovkovsky, who before the final whistle was replaced by Andriy Pyatov. Andriy Yarmolenko, Anatoliy Tymoschuk, Artem Kravets and Ruslan Rotan realized their shots from the "point".

And already in the final of the tournament, the Ukrainians defeated the Swedes in a penalty shootout. Shovkovsky traditionally did an excellent job in the goal, and penalties were scored by Anatoliy Tymoschuk, Oleksandr Aliyev, Ruslan Rotan, Mykola Morozyuk and Yevhen Konoplyanka.
